Transaction 35d8dc64e20d7c9bec734d37c924a2ca24232a1294f6a3605f19ed5896e024b6

block
fb883f82be6e67986581d883c3b0f87e71c9471aa2b0c93bc50851ef1d32493a

1 Input

23 Outputs